Output ddeea9720687b5b469a806d79f8532e10bf3b3fde2421cf5f25bb1d40b002e54:1

value
2138800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4c9237be80cbec27d4e246647b0e990fbe1c54 OP_EQUAL
address
3QbmFx6yykkQEVt7mW8duHQ3e8ViBaynWp
transaction
ddeea9720687b5b469a806d79f8532e10bf3b3fde2421cf5f25bb1d40b002e54
confirmations
463098
spent
true